Piqued by increasing rate of suicide in Nigeria, experts have said that good stress management and healthy nuts diet will help manage depression.A Consultant Psychiatrist and Coordinator, Suicide Research and Prevention Initiative at the Lagos University Teaching Hospital (LUTH), Idi-Araba, Lagos, Raphael Ogbolu, made this known during an interactive session on depression organised by Hacey Health Initiative in Lagos recently.
   
Ogbolu said: “We need to manage our stress because stress and depression have been linked together. Enough sleep, as well as, exercise help manage stress. We have observed that certain dietary inclusion like nuts can help alleviate depression.

He identified financial burden, relationship issues and drug abuse as factors responsible for most depression cases in Nigeria.Also speaking, Project Director, Hacey Health Initiative, 

Isaiah Owolabi, said that the interactive session was to enlighten people and build capacity to create awareness of mental health issues.
